As we kick off the Feb-ibig month, CreaZion Studios delivers sweet treats with the release of the Everything About My Wife official poster and cast photos. In its official poster, the powerhouse production collaboration between CreaZion Studios & GMA Pictures asks: “Pag ang better naging worse, can love heal everything?” The visual highlights Dominic Brizuela (Dennis Trillo) looking alarmed as his wife, Imogen Karuhatan (Jennylyn Mercado), goes on a date with Miguel (Sam Milby) in a fine dining restaurant. This highly anticipated film is directed by award-winning filmmaker Real Florido and written by Rona Co. Below are the cast members…

Grammy Award-winning pop rock band Maroon 5 took the stage for an electrifying performance in a sold-out crowd at the SM Mall of Asia Arena in Pasay City on January 29. This landmark concert, co-presented by the Tourism Promotions Board (TPB) Philippines, in collaboration with Live Nation, is part of the Destination Music Festival initiative marking a significant milestone in promoting the Philippines as a premier destination for world-class entertainment. The arena buzzed with a high-energy crowd as the band opened with its iconic hit “Animals”. Frontman Adam Levine’s captivating vocals and the band’s impeccable instrumental breaks had fans singing…

Rise Against Hunger Philippines (RAHP) recently celebrated a decade of transformative impact in the fight against hunger, bringing together over 100 partners, donors, and supporters at a special event in Makati City. The milestone event highlighted the strong dedication of RAHP to ending hunger and finding lasting solutions for communities in need across the country. Since its founding in 2015, RAHP has remained at the forefront of addressing hunger across the Philippines. Through the dedicated efforts of its partners and supporters, RAHP has: Delivered millions of meals to food-insecure communities. Provided critical emergency relief to disaster-affected areas. After 25 years, Jamie Rivera returns as the voice of the 2025 Philippine Jubilee hymn “Ningas ng Pag-asa” featuring the group 92AD. The OPM icon, together with 92 AD, also served as the voice behind the “Jubilee Song (The Great Jubilee)” composed by Fr. Carlo Magno Marcelo which served as the theme song of the 2000 Jubilee celebration. “I’m very grateful that I’m still given trust by the Catholic Church and yung faith nila is not fading, and I’m also blessed that 92AD is still there to help and wiling to join me,” she said.

The Philippines has been invited to join the prestigious World Economic Forum (WEF) Unicorn Community, a sub-community of the WEF’s Innovator Communities comprising the world’s most promising start-ups and scale-ups. Seen as a recognition of the rapid advancement of financial inclusion and fintech growth in the country, the WEF invitation was extended directly to Mynt, the parent company of GCash, the nation’s leading finance super app. Mynt brings its vision of Finance for All to global business leaders, policymakers, and decision-makers, as the first and only Philippine member of the WEF Unicorn Community. Cebuana singer-songwriter Jolianne releases her debut EP, Plain Girl, via Sony Music Entertainment and Careless Music. Written between the ages of 16 and 20, the coming-of-age record captures the transformative period of a young woman navigating the complexities of teenage life, embracing both the charm and chaos of self-discovery. It also explores the trials, triumphs, and messiness of stepping into adulthood while confronting the uncertainties of love, identity, and independence. Five-piece “harana pop” outfit Paham has dropped their self-titled debut album today via Sony Music Entertainment and Off The Record. The 12-track record invites listeners into a whimsical journey of love, resilience, and hope, woven together with themes that speak directly to the heart. From the excitement of finding someone special to the trials that test its endurance, Paham captures the raw emotions and uncertainties of modern relationships. Sun Life Financial-Philippines Foundation, Inc. (Sun Life Foundation), in coordination with AHA Behavioral Design, continued its commitment to nurturing the learning of Filipino children by donating over 1,700 school kits to six elementary schools. School kits comprising school bags, hygiene kits, lunch boxes, and tumblers were distributed at Aguho Elementary School in Pateros, Sta. Lucia Elementary School in San Juan City, and Col. Ramon Camus Integrated School in Malabon, giving students the perfect gift for a bright start to the school year.
